The Parliamentary Business Advisory Committee has found the Leader of Opposition and Umbrella for Democratic Change (UDC) leader, Duma Boko guilty of plagiarism.

Before the start of business on Friday, the Deputy Speaker Kagiso Molatlhegi informed Parliament of its decision, in a matter in which Boko was accused of plagiarising government’s land policy, during his debate on the budget speech.

In his official response to the budget speech last month, Boko made remarks on the servicing of land, which Lands and Housing minister, Prince Maele immediately said had been lifted verbatim from the Lands Policy.
